The Graduate Pharmacy Aptitude Test is an annual test offered in India for pharmacy graduates who are interested in a Masters program. It is offered by the All India Council for Technical Education. Do you think that you have what it takes to pass this exam?
 
Can you convert common measurements, include pounds to kilograms and ounces to milliliters? Do you know how to calculate dosages based on factors such as weight and medication concentration? Are you familiar with laws dealing with controlled substances and safe handling? Can you identify the difference between common medications to avoid accidentally giving the wrong pill?
